‘Chito’ Vera had 22 fights before fighting for the UFC title against the American Sean O’Malley.

Marlon ‘Chito’ Vera will enter the UFC octagon for twenty-third time. This will be the first time he competes for the bantamweight belt.

The 31-year-old Chonero has had a long road to reach up to this point in the major mixed martial arts company in the world.

It has been almost ten years of preparation for the ‘chonero’ and this Saturday, March 9, he will face an acquaintance: Sean O’Malley, current champion of the division, who will seek revenge against the Ecuadorian.

The Ecuadorian debuted in the UFC on November 15, 2014 against Marco Beltrán, which was played in Mexico City. ‘Chito’ Vera was defeated in that fight after a unanimous decision.

Preparation for almost 10 years

The second official fight The chonero match in the UFC was August 8, 2015, against the American Roman Salazar. Through a submission, the Ecuadorian prevailed and added his first victory.

‘Chito’s third fight was on February 27, 2016, where the main event was Silva vs. Bisping. The Ecuadorian was defeated against the English Davey Grant by unanimous decision.

The Ecuadorian measured himself Ning Guangyou on November 26, 2016, in the 135-pound fight. On that occasion, ‘Chito’ Vera took a victory by unanimous decision.

Vera’s fifth fight was against Englishman Brad Pickett on March 8, 2017. The Ecuadorian won the fight after a kick to his rival’s face, which resulted in a technical knockout in the third round.

After his great performances in the UFC bantamweight, Marlon ‘Chito’ Vera He even faced the American Brian Kelleher on July 22, 2017 and achieved a victory with the armbar.

The fight between the Ecuadorian and John Lineker in the octagon at the UFC Fight Night on October 28, 2017 was won by John Lineker after a unanimous decision of the judges.

Second consecutive defeat in the octagon. The fighter born in Chone, lost against another Brazilian, Douglas Silva de Andrade, by unanimous decision. His record was 10–5–1.

The Ecuadorian won again on the canvas in his ninth fight. Marlon Vera won by ntechnical ocaut to the Chinese Wuliji Buren on the evening of UFC 227,

The manabita fought against the Argentine Guido ‘Ninja’ Cannetti. They both knew each other since TUF Lationamérica and ‘Chito’ won with an incredible lion kill in the second round.

Vera and Frankie Saenz faced each other at the UFC, in Nashville, Tennessee, and ‘Chito’ Vera won the fight through a series of blows, technical knockout in the first round.

The one born in Chone defeated by submission, in the second round of the fight, against the American Nohelin Hernández, during the UFC 239 gala, at the T-Mobile Arena in Las Vegas.

Tampa, Florida, was the scene of a new victory for Marlon ‘Chito’ Vera. The Ecuadorian defeated the American Andre Ewell with a technical knockout on October 12, 2019.

Return to the octagon

After seven months without fighting, ‘Chito’ returned to the octagon. The combat before Song Yadong He opened the UFC main card where it was close and seemed in favor of the tricolor. However, the judges gave him the victory to the Chinese.

Las Vegas was the setting that first received Vera and O’Malley. The Ecuadorian won with a series of elbows to the American’s face. ‘Sugar’ injured one of his ankles, he left on a stretcher and lost his undefeated.

The Brazilian José Aldo, He showed himself superior in the octagon and defeated Marlon ‘Chito’ Vera at UFC Vegas 17 after a unanimous decision from the judges. The defeat in Las Vegas left the tricolor, at that time, with a record of 16-7-1.

The fighter Ecuadorian won again in the octagon. The fight agreed for the second time against the Englishman Davey Grant, meant an important victory for ‘Chito’, who won by unanimous decision.

After 105 days without getting on the mat, ‘Chito’ arrived at the mythical Madison Square Garden with the public’s ovation. El chonero knocked out the legend and number eight of the division, back then in the UFC.

The manabita took a magnificent victory in his first star fight within the UFC, against the American, at the Apex in Las Vegas. With victory,’Chito’ increased his record to 19-7-1.

In his second stellar fight of the chonero it meant a new victory. He Ecuadorian knocked out in the fourth round to the former champion Dominick Cruz, at the Pechanga Arena in San Diego. At that time, he was already part of the top 5.

The ‘tricolor’ lost against the American Cory Sandhagen by a split decision of the judges at the UFC Fight Night in San Antonio, Texas. ‘Chito’ did not show his best level.

The Manabi fighter faced the Brazilian Pedro Munhoz on the main billboardl of UFC 292, at the TD Garden in Boston. Vera was superior a su rival and won by unanimous decision, extending his record to 21–8–1.
